.
QQ扫一扫联系
React Native是一种流行的移动应用开发框架,它允许开发者使用JavaScript构建原生移动应用。在开发React Native应用时,调试是一个关键的环节,而Chrome浏览器提供了强大的工具和功能,使我们能够方便地进行移动端调试。
使用Chrome进行移动端调试可以帮助开发者更高效地识别和解决React Native应用中的问题。下面是一些在Chrome中调试React Native应用的方法和技巧:
启用远程调试:React Native应用默认是在模拟器或真机上运行的,而我们可以通过启用远程调试选项来连接Chrome浏览器。在应用的开发者菜单中,选择"Debug JS Remotely",这将自动在Chrome中打开调试工具。
使用Chrome DevTools:一旦连接成功,开发者可以在Chrome DevTools中查看和调试React Native应用。在DevTools的"Elements"面板中,可以查看React组件树,检查元素的样式和属性。通过在控制台面板中输入JavaScript代码,还可以进行实时调试和修改。
设备模拟和调试:Chrome浏览器的移动端模拟器可以帮助开发者模拟不同的移动设备和屏幕尺寸。这对于测试响应式设计和布局非常有用。在移动端模拟器中,开发者可以查看应用在不同设备上的外观和布局,并进行相应的调整和优化。
远程调试网络请求:在Chrome DevTools的"Network"面板中,开发者可以捕获和分析React Native应用发送的网络请求。这有助于识别和解决与数据交互相关的问题,例如API调用、数据响应等。
使用React Native Debugger:除了Chrome浏览器的内置工具,开发者还可以使用专门为React Native开发设计的工具,如React Native Debugger。它提供了更多高级的调试功能,包括状态监视、时间旅行调试等,可以更好地解决React Native应用中的问题。
通过使用Chrome进行移动端调试,开发者可以更快速地定位和解决React Native应用中的问题,提高开发效率和质量。这些工具和技巧使得移动端调试更加便捷和可靠,同时提供了丰富的功能来确保React Native应用的稳定性和性能。
综上所述,Chrome浏览器为React Native应用的移动端调试提供了强大的工具和功能。通过启用远程调试、使用Chrome DevTools和移动端模拟器,开发者可以方便地检查和修改应用的布局、样式和功能。移动端调试的便利性和灵活性使得React Native应用开发过程更加顺畅和高效。
.